These tests reveal that the use of SAXSMoW 2.0 allows for determinations of molecular weights of proteins in dilute solution with a median discrepancy of about 12% for globular proteins. The molecular weight of a particular polymer molecule is a product of the degree of polymerization and the molecular weight of the repeating unit. The molecular weights of proteins, which can be determined by various physicochemical methods, may range from little more than 10,000 for small proteins such as cytochrome c (104 residues), to more than 10 6 for proteins with very long polypeptide chains or those with several subunits. 25-200 kDa (225-1800 a.a.) 10%. Insulin has a strong effect on metabolism and other body functions, causing cells in the liver, muscle, and fat tissue to take up glucose from the blood, storing it as glycogen in the liver and muscle. Lysozyme is an enzyme that hydrolyzes the carbohydrates found in the capsules certain bacteria secrete around themselves; it causes lysis (disintegration) of the bacteria. When computing a peptide or protein molecular weight, sum up all residue masses and add 18.02 (for the H and OH at the termini): 57.02+103.01+113.08+186.08+18.01 = 477.20 amu.
